Flutter开发网页 告别传统束缚 轻松实现跨平台

访客 2026-04-08 1 0

Flutter开发网页 告别传统束缚 轻松实现跨平台

其实,我一直觉得,作为一个开发者,最痛苦的事情莫过于在多个平台间切换时,那种传统的束缚感。你说,为什么就不能有一套工具,既能在Android上大显身手,也能在iOS上得心应手,还能在网页上流畅运行呢?后来,我发现了Flutter,这玩意儿彻底颠覆了我的认知。

什么是Flutter?

说白了,Flutter就是谷歌推出的一个UI工具包,可以让开发者使用一套代码,在多个平台上实现应用的开发。简单点说,它就是让开发者的世界变得更简单了。

记得有一次,有个朋友问我,Flutter开发网页是不是就意味着要放弃一些性能上的优势?我哈哈一笑,其实,Flutter的网页版应用在性能上并不比原生应用差多少。而且,Flutter还自带了很多优秀的性能优化方案,比如使用Skia图形引擎来加速渲染,这让应用在网页上也能有丝滑般的体验。

Flutter开发网页的便利性

以前,我们在做网页开发时,总是要不断地在HTML、CSS、JavaScript之间切换。而Flutter的出现,让我们可以专注于写一套代码,实现跨平台。这样,我们就有更多的时间去优化应用的功能,而不是纠结于平台的差异。

举个例子,我之前接了一个项目,需要同时开发Android和iOS应用,还有一个网页版。本来以为这会让我忙得焦头烂额,但有了Flutter,我就像开了挂一样,一个星期就搞定了所有版本。而且,由于代码复用度高,后期维护起来也非常方便。

Flutter的社区与生态

提到Flutter,不得不提它的社区和生态。谷歌对Flutter的支持力度非常大,而且还有很多热心开发者贡献了各种优秀的插件和工具。这样一来,我们在开发过程中,就可以借助这些资源,大大提高开发效率。

我记得有一次,我在GitHub上看到了一个Flutter插件,可以实现图片加载时的占位符功能。这个功能在原生开发中很难实现,但在Flutter中,却变得轻而易举。这让我深刻感受到了Flutter社区的强大。

总的来说,Flutter开发网页,真的让我告别了传统束缚,让我能够更轻松地实现跨平台。如果你还不知道Flutter,那就赶快去了解一下吧,相信它一定会给你带来惊喜。

评论(0)